Joranalogue Receive 2

Joranalogue's Receive 2 is a no-nonsense external input module capable of boosting line and mic-level signals to a suitable range for use with Eurorack audio processing. Two XLR-1/4" combo jack inputs with dedicated gain controls make it simple to bring stereo or mono sources into the Eurorack realm. Process drum machines through your Magneto, voice through Clouds, and much more—using this super-clean preamp as an intermediate step between the external world and the Eurorack ecosystem.

Receive 2 Features

  • External input module for Eurorack synthesizers
  • Combo XLR-1/4" inputs for use with a wide variety of devices
  • Up to 40dB gain on each input
  • Dedicated gain controls for A and B inputs
  • LED level meters for easy signal level monitoring
  • Dedicated Mix output for combination of A and B channels
  • Eurorack module
  • Width: 6hp
  • Depth: 45mm
  • Current draw: 35mA @ +12V, 35mA @ -12V
